[[pre-printed dates and headings]] Wea. Tues. May 31, 1927 Ther. A made drawing of office chair at [[?]], got coal, ,measured sail with Cap. Eyrs - I doing small necessary chores. [[strikethrough]] Did quite big wash. [[/strikethrough]] I to Huntington in P.M. got things for Bill's birthday box, sent it & letter to him. Holly & Hank back from N.Y. brought A some good drawing pens. Wea. Wed. June 1 Ther. Did quite large wash in morning, A doing chores. Hank stopped, said Holly was so low about work, A gave note for Holly saying to take 2 books of poems to Steiglitz - for Rosenfeld & Kreinburg[[?]]. I saw them as they started for N.Y. to be there until Sun.- [[end page]] [[start page]] Wea. Thur. June 2, 1927 Ther. Awfully nice letter from Mrs Eddy. A to Huntington twice in morning, to bank depositing check from Mrs D. first, again for Victor Nard. Developed films at yacht club all came out fine. I mounted linen on Zinc. I to Huntington for [[?]], proof paper & mailed Bill's check. Wea. Friday 3 Ther. I posed A drew 2 figures on second & large drawing.
